/external/mesa3d/src/gallium/drivers/i915/ |
H A D | i915_surface.c | 141 struct pipe_framebuffer_state fb_state; local 145 fb_state.width = dst->width; 146 fb_state.height = dst->height; 147 fb_state.nr_cbufs = 1; 148 fb_state.cbufs[0] = dst; 149 fb_state.zsbuf = NULL; 150 pipe->set_framebuffer_state(pipe, &fb_state); 174 struct pipe_framebuffer_state fb_state; local 178 fb_state.width = dst->width; 179 fb_state [all...] |
/external/mesa3d/src/gallium/auxiliary/vl/ |
H A D | vl_zscan.h | 61 struct pipe_framebuffer_state fb_state; member in struct:vl_zscan_buffer
|
H A D | vl_matrix_filter.c | 291 struct pipe_framebuffer_state fb_state; local 300 memset(&fb_state, 0, sizeof(fb_state)); 301 fb_state.width = dst->width; 302 fb_state.height = dst->height; 303 fb_state.nr_cbufs = 1; 304 fb_state.cbufs[0] = dst; 314 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state);
|
H A D | vl_median_filter.c | 371 struct pipe_framebuffer_state fb_state; local 380 memset(&fb_state, 0, sizeof(fb_state)); 381 fb_state.width = dst->width; 382 fb_state.height = dst->height; 383 fb_state.nr_cbufs = 1; 384 fb_state.cbufs[0] = dst; 394 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state);
|
H A D | vl_idct.h | 65 struct pipe_framebuffer_state fb_state; member in struct:vl_idct_buffer
|
H A D | vl_mc.h | 65 struct pipe_framebuffer_state fb_state; member in struct:vl_mc_buffer
|
H A D | vl_deint_filter.c | 442 struct pipe_framebuffer_state fb_state; local 476 memset(&fb_state, 0, sizeof(fb_state)); 477 fb_state.nr_cbufs = 1; 491 fb_state.width = blit_surf->texture->width0; 492 fb_state.height = blit_surf->texture->height0; 502 fb_state.cbufs[0] = blit_surf; 504 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); 509 fb_state.cbufs[0] = dst_surf; 510 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); [all...] |
H A D | vl_bicubic_filter.c | 384 struct pipe_framebuffer_state fb_state; local 435 memset(&fb_state, 0, sizeof(fb_state)); 436 fb_state.width = dst->width; 437 fb_state.height = dst->height; 438 fb_state.nr_cbufs = 1; 439 fb_state.cbufs[0] = dst; 453 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state);
|
H A D | vl_zscan.c | 481 buffer->fb_state.width = dst->width; 482 buffer->fb_state.height = dst->height; 483 buffer->fb_state.nr_cbufs = 1; 484 pipe_surface_reference(&buffer->fb_state.cbufs[0], dst); 519 pipe_surface_reference(&buffer->fb_state.cbufs[0], NULL); 581 zscan->pipe->set_framebuffer_state(zscan->pipe, &buffer->fb_state);
|
H A D | vl_compositor.h | 104 struct pipe_framebuffer_state fb_state; member in struct:vl_compositor
|
H A D | vl_idct.c | 635 buffer->fb_state.width = tex->width0; 636 buffer->fb_state.height = tex->height0; 637 buffer->fb_state.nr_cbufs = idct->nr_of_render_targets; 643 buffer->fb_state.cbufs[i] = idct->pipe->create_surface( 646 if (!buffer->fb_state.cbufs[i]) 658 pipe_surface_reference(&buffer->fb_state.cbufs[i], NULL); 671 pipe_surface_reference(&buffer->fb_state.cbufs[i], NULL); 839 idct->pipe->set_framebuffer_state(idct->pipe, &buffer->fb_state);
|
H A D | vl_mc.c | 565 buffer->fb_state.nr_cbufs = 1; 566 buffer->fb_state.zsbuf = NULL; 587 buffer->fb_state.width = surface->width; 588 buffer->fb_state.height = surface->height; 589 buffer->fb_state.cbufs[0] = surface; 604 renderer->pipe->set_framebuffer_state(renderer->pipe, &buffer->fb_state);
|
H A D | vl_compositor.c | 476 c->fb_state.nr_cbufs = 1; 477 c->fb_state.zsbuf = NULL; 798 layer->viewport.scale[0] = c->fb_state.width; 799 layer->viewport.scale[1] = c->fb_state.height; 1158 c->fb_state.width = dst_surface->width; 1159 c->fb_state.height = dst_surface->height; 1160 c->fb_state.cbufs[0] = dst_surface; 1181 c->pipe->set_framebuffer_state(c->pipe, &c->fb_state);
|
/external/mesa3d/src/gallium/auxiliary/util/ |
H A D | u_blitter.c | 1559 struct pipe_framebuffer_state fb_state = {0}; local 1562 fb_state.width = dst->width; 1563 fb_state.height = dst->height; 1564 fb_state.nr_cbufs = is_zsbuf ? 0 : 1; 1566 blitter_set_dst_dimensions(ctx, fb_state.width, fb_state.height); 1585 fb_state.zsbuf = dst; 1587 fb_state.cbufs[0] = dst; 1589 pipe->set_framebuffer_state(pipe, &fb_state); 1627 fb_state 1980 struct pipe_framebuffer_state fb_state; local 2041 struct pipe_framebuffer_state fb_state; local 2117 struct pipe_framebuffer_state fb_state; local 2316 struct pipe_framebuffer_state fb_state; local 2374 struct pipe_framebuffer_state fb_state; local [all...] |
/external/mesa3d/src/gallium/drivers/r300/ |
H A D | r300_blit.c | 76 util_blitter_save_framebuffer(r300->blitter, r300->fb_state.state); 130 (struct pipe_framebuffer_state*)r300->fb_state.state; 143 (struct pipe_framebuffer_state*)r300->fb_state.state; 151 (struct pipe_framebuffer_state*)r300->fb_state.state; 184 (struct pipe_framebuffer_state*)r300->fb_state.state; 255 (struct pipe_framebuffer_state*)r300->fb_state.state; 457 (struct pipe_framebuffer_state*)r300->fb_state.state; 476 (struct pipe_framebuffer_state*)r300->fb_state.state; 512 util_copy_framebuffer_state(&saved_fb, r300->fb_state.state); 542 (struct pipe_framebuffer_state*)r300->fb_state [all...] |
H A D | r300_context.c | 45 (struct pipe_framebuffer_state*)r300->fb_state.state; 110 FREE(r300->fb_state.state); 168 * - fb_state (unpipelined regs) 176 R300_INIT_ATOM(fb_state, 0); 234 R300_ALLOC_ATOM(fb_state, pipe_framebuffer_state);
|
H A D | r300_state.c | 578 struct pipe_framebuffer_state *fb = r300->fb_state.state; 863 struct pipe_framebuffer_state *state = r300->fb_state.state; 866 r300_mark_atom_dirty(r300, &r300->fb_state); 885 /* Now compute the fb_state atom size. */ 886 r300->fb_state.size = 2 + (8 * state->nr_cbufs); 889 r300->fb_state.size += 10; 891 r300->fb_state.size += 10; 893 r300->fb_state.size += 8; 897 r300->fb_state.size += 6; 899 r300->fb_state [all...] |
H A D | r300_emit.c | 44 (struct pipe_framebuffer_state*)r300->fb_state.state; 86 (struct pipe_framebuffer_state*)r300->fb_state.state; 341 (struct pipe_framebuffer_state*)r300->fb_state.state; 591 (struct pipe_framebuffer_state*)r300->fb_state.state; 1221 (struct pipe_framebuffer_state*)r300->fb_state.state; 1243 (struct pipe_framebuffer_state*)r300->fb_state.state; 1264 (struct pipe_framebuffer_state*)r300->fb_state.state; 1307 (struct pipe_framebuffer_state*)r300->fb_state.state; 1316 if (r300->fb_state.dirty) {
|
H A D | r300_hyperz.c | 136 (struct pipe_framebuffer_state*)r300->fb_state.state;
|
H A D | r300_context.h | 500 struct r300_atom fb_state; member in struct:r300_context
|
H A D | r300_state_derived.c | 1034 struct pipe_framebuffer_state *fb = r300->fb_state.state;
|
/external/mesa3d/src/gallium/drivers/radeon/ |
H A D | r600_pipe_common.h | 824 struct r600_atom *fb_state,
|
H A D | r600_texture.c | 2410 struct r600_atom *fb_state, 2535 rctx->set_atom_dirty(rctx, fb_state, true); 2408 evergreen_do_fast_color_clear(struct r600_common_context *rctx, struct pipe_framebuffer_state *fb, struct r600_atom *fb_state, unsigned *buffers, unsigned *dirty_cbufs, const union pipe_color_union *color) argument
|
/external/vulkan-validation-layers/layers/ |
H A D | core_validation.cpp | 1915 auto fb_state = GetFramebufferState(dev_data, framebuffer); local 1916 if (fb_state) fb_state->cb_bindings.erase(pCB); 5615 static void AddFramebufferBinding(layer_data *dev_data, GLOBAL_CB_NODE *cb_state, FRAMEBUFFER_STATE *fb_state) { argument 5616 addCommandBufferBinding(&fb_state->cb_bindings, {HandleToUint64(fb_state->framebuffer), kVulkanObjectTypeFramebuffer}, 5618 for (auto attachment : fb_state->attachments) { 7027 const auto &fb_state = GetFramebufferState(device_data, framebuffer); local 7028 assert(fb_state); 7036 for (const auto &fb_attach : fb_state [all...] |